The SFRY Submarine Tunnels

You will find an abandoned site full of submarine tunnels along the Adriatic Sea. The tunnels in what is now Croatia had been an important military location for those fought for the Island of Vis during the German occupation in WW2. The tunnels were drilled into the hillsides. It was a base for the Yugoslavian army, but it was abandoned when after the collapse of Yugoslavia in the ‘90s. It is now a tourist spot.

The Isle of May Disaster

The Battle of May Island is one of the biggest military disasters ever. They actually hid it from the public until everyone involved passed away. There were no enemies involved but three submarines and a battlecruiser ship were there. In January 1918, the British Royal Navy K class subs collided at night after changing direction to Scapa Flow after noticing minesweepers in the area. Two submarines sank and the K4 crew members died. On the K17, 51 out of 59 members died.
